The Wellness Referral Center, one of Adelante’s newest community resources, celebrated its 2nd Anniversary on January 13, 2018. The Wellness Referral Center is operated through Adelante’s contact center, and it is part of a larger initiative called Healthy Here working to reduce rates of chronic disease such as diabetes and heart disease, especially in Albuquerque’s South Valley and International District. The Wellness Referral Center connects the health care system and resources that promote wellness, recognizing that a majority of health outcomes happen outside a doctor’s office with the decisions people make every day about what they eat, how much they exercise, and other determinants of good health. The process begins when clinic providers such as doctors “prescribe” a healthy cooking class or a fitness class to their patients. That prescription is sent to the Wellness Referral Center agents who then contact the patient and get them registered into classes or activities that will help them become or stay healthy. In the two years since its inception, the Wellness Referral Center has processed over 2,100 referrals.
